Huddersfield Town 1 Chesterfield 0: Feed Rhodes and he will score, insists Clark

HUDDERSFIELD Town boss Lee Clark knows that Jordan Rhodes will be the difference between promotion and another season in League One.

Rhodes grabbed the only goal against bottom club Chesterfield to end Town’s mini slump.

The newly-capped Scotland international has now scored 20 goals for his club this season, and chairman Dean Hoyle has vowed to resist all bids come January as Rhodes bagged the winner in the 34th minute and looked to be the only one likely to score all afternoon.

Clark’s message to his players afterwards was simple: “Create chances and Jordan Rhodes will score goals.”

Rhodes bagged four at Sheffield Wednesday last week and is being tracked by a host of Premier League scouts and Clark will fight tooth and nail to keep him.

Clark said: “Jordan scored four goals last week and we made chances for him. He scored again against Chesterfield because we made chances for him.

“He didn’t score against Bournemouth and we didn’t create chances. It’s that simple.

“What’s the point in having one of the best strikers around if you don’t create chances for him?”

Rhodes scored with a cheeky back heel, flicking home Lee Novak’s cross and that was sufficient. Before he scored he flashed a diving header wide from Jack Hunt’s cross and, unbalanced, headed a corner beyond the upright.

Donal McDermott and Gary Roberts set him up for another chance and only a desperate lunge by right-back Drew Talbot kept his goal-bound shot out.

Town should have had the game sewn up at the break but afterwards they eased off and Rhodes was starved of service.

McDermott’s drive went over and Novak headed wide but Town were almost caught out when the Spireites had two close calls within four minutes.

First Dean Morgan fired just wide and then Jordan Bowery was just inches away from the far post with Ian Bennett struggling to get across.

A game Town should have won at a canter ended with an anxious four minutes of stoppage time.

Huddersfield Town: Bennett; Hunt, Bruce, Kay, Naysmith (T Clarke 82); McDermott (Arfield 61), Miller, Gobern, Roberts; Novak (A Lee 76), Rhodes. Unused substitutes: Colgan, Parkin.

Chesterfield: T Lee; Talbot, Trotman, Robertson, Smith; Mendy, Whitaker, Allott, Morgan; Bowery, Obadeyi (Westcarr 75). Unused substitutes: Fleming, Bowery, Mattis, Griffiths.

Referee: C Boyeson (East Yorks).
